Nerd culture, encompassing a wide range of interests from technology and science to fantasy and fiction, has seen a significant surge in popularity over the years. This shift has not only normalized but also celebrated being a nerd, making it easier for individuals to express their passions openly. When it comes to dating, shared interests can be a powerful bonding agent, helping to create a deep and meaningful connection between two people. For nerds, finding someone who understands and appreciates their interests can be a game-changer, providing a sense of belonging and acceptance that might be harder to find in more general dating pools.

The Benefits of Niche Dating Communities

One of the most significant advantages of nerd dating is the availability of niche communities and platforms that cater specifically to individuals with shared interests. These communities can range from online forums and social media groups to dedicated dating websites and apps. By focusing on a specific niche, these platforms help to streamline the dating process, increasing the likelihood of finding someone who is not only compatible but also shares your passions. For instance, platforms like OkCupid and Tinder have features that allow users to list their interests, which can be particularly helpful for nerds looking to connect with others who share their hobbies.

Building Meaningful Connections

Building a meaningful connection involves more than just sharing interests; it requires engagement, empathy, and understanding. Engaging in conversations that explore each other’s thoughts, feelings, and experiences can help to deepen the connection. Moreover, being open to trying new things and exploring each other’s interests, even if they’re not your own, can foster a sense of adventure and mutual respect in the relationship. For example, if your partner is into cosplay, attending a comic-con together can be a fun way to support their hobby and create shared memories.

Coping with Stereotypes and Misconceptions

Coping with external stereotypes and misconceptions requires a strong sense of self and a supportive partner. It’s crucial to remember that your worth and identity extend far beyond your interests or how others perceive them. Open communication with your partner about how these stereotypes affect you can also help in building a stronger, more supportive relationship. For instance, discussing how media portrayals of nerds impact your self-esteem can help your partner understand your feelings better.
